Output 8db5060de600fc59b12db18bfd6bac4ed8991a93bda37928ea197a94aa68319b:74

value
103004041
script pubkey
OP_0 OP_PUSHBYTES_32 2cabd90198a91c453ec6e7492ea20c9a28d1a075043fa245bf485c31ff7e1cf5
address
bc1q9j4ajqvc4ywy20kxuayjagsvng5drgr4qsl6y3dlfpwrrlm7rn6s6mlqgy
transaction
8db5060de600fc59b12db18bfd6bac4ed8991a93bda37928ea197a94aa68319b
confirmations
272543
spent
true